Transaction 6953fd1680eb21ee1505ddc59ff283cb7f9587b7e555dfff533b9602a9d6e7fb

8 Input
1 Outputs
  • 6953fd1680eb21ee1505ddc59ff283cb7f9587b7e555dfff533b9602a9d6e7fb:0
  • value  799416
    address  tb1qduf7zpy833gld4wyqq8mm3xvp7xp72pf4ls3wy